#662696 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#662696 is composed of 40% red, 14.9% green and 58.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 32% cyan, 74.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 41.2% black. It has a hue angle of 274.3 degrees, a saturation of 59.6% and a lightness of 36.9%. #662696 color hex could be obtained by blending #cc4cff with #00002d.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

#662696 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#662696 has RGB values of R:102, G:38, B:150 and CMYK values of C:0.32, M:0.75, Y:0, K:0.41. Its decimal value is 6694550.
